The current mass mention protection works based on intentional mentions but as our spammer doesnt use them that wont help.

Mjolnir has this feature in a PR or an issue already.

Label Logic:
L3 as some users are under attack as far as we know. As in we know they use Draupnir and are under attack.
P3 the attack this protection helps with is of a outrageous severity.
T5 This is iffy but well its a major attack and this is one of the most effective protections Draupnir has to protect from this attack so this label could change.
